Where are overloads installed on a wire diagram?

Overloads are installed before circuit protection, in series with the line leads, as this arrangement allows them to effectively monitor the current flowing through the circuit. By placing the overload in series, it can measure the current that is being drawn by the load directly. If the current exceeds the predetermined threshold, the overload will trip, preventing potential damage to the equipment and the circuit itself by interrupting the flow of electricity before it reaches the circuit breaker or fuse. This proactive protection mechanism helps ensure the safety and longevity of the electrical system by addressing overload conditions before they can escalate into more serious issues.

The arrangement of the overload is crucial because if it were placed after the circuit protection or in parallel with the load, it would not be able to fulfill its protective function effectively. Additionally, positioning it at the control panel does not allow it to monitor the current flowing through the load directly. Thus, placing it in series with the line leads is the optimal configuration for safeguarding the circuit.
